Transaction 672c9169561b8942f16086a78e4dba3679fe884ea8fb4c113ca08bcf38253767
1 Input
1 Output
-
672c9169561b8942f16086a78e4dba3679fe884ea8fb4c113ca08bcf38253767:0
- value
- 642744
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 22b4ab58d99506a7fc6fd7075b1891eb41c04f96d790767d6c048168bc0a71db
- address
- bc1py262kkxej5r20lr06ur4kxy3adquqnuk67g8vltvqjqk30q2w8ds0ys25y